§ 12.013 — DRIVING AND TRAFFIC POLICIES

(a)The department shall continuously study and investigate the medical aspects of:
(1)the licensing of drivers;
(2)the enforcement of traffic safety laws, including differentiation between drivers who are ill or intoxicated; and
(3)accident investigation, including examination for alcohol or drugs in the bodies of persons killed in traffic accidents.
(b)Based on the studies and investigations, the department periodically shall recommend to the Department of Public Safety appropriate policies, standards, and procedures relating to those medical aspects.

Legislative history

Acts 1989, 71st Leg., ch. 678, Sec. 1, eff. Sept. 1, 1989.
